Courses are taught to up to 4 students at a time. All students will be given their own lathe, set of tools, protective equipment and materials needed for the course.
Turning generates a lot of wood shavings and sawdust so please wear old clothes and sturdy footwear i.e. no flip flops or sandals.
No hooded tops with dangly drawstrings or ties please. Also remove bulky watches, rings with stones, bangles and bracelets. Please tie back long hair.
You will be provided with a woodturner's smock for your session.
